Biography of Andy Serkis
Andy Serkis was born on April 20, 1964, in Ruislip Manor, London, England. He grew up in a family with a strong appreciation for the arts, which influenced his decision to pursue acting. Serkis initially studied visual arts at Lancaster University but soon discovered his passion for theater. He joined a local drama group and eventually enrolled at the Central School of Speech and Drama in London, where he honed his skills as a stage actor.
His early career was marked by performances in theater productions and small television roles. Serkis's breakthrough came when he was cast in the film "Topsy-Turvy" (1999), where he played the role of C. W. M. Nightingale. However, it was his role as Gollum/Smeagol in Peter Jackson's "The Lord of the Rings" trilogy that catapulted him to international fame. This role not only showcased his acting prowess but also introduced him to the world of motion capture technology.

The Role of Smeagol: A Masterclass in Acting
Playing the dual role of Smeagol and Gollum required immense skill and dedication from Andy Serkis. Smeagol, originally a hobbit-like creature, undergoes a transformation into the corrupted and sinister Gollum after being corrupted by the One Ring. Serkis's portrayal of this internal conflict was nothing short of extraordinary. He brought depth and humanity to a character that could have easily been reduced to a mere CGI creation.
To prepare for the role, Serkis delved into the psyche of Smeagol, studying the character's backstory and motivations. He worked closely with director Peter Jackson and the visual effects team to ensure that his physical and vocal performance translated seamlessly into the digital character. This collaboration resulted in one of the most memorable performances in cinematic history, earning Serkis widespread acclaim.
Motion Capture Technology and Its Evolution
The creation of Smeagol/Gollum was made possible through motion capture technology, a groundbreaking innovation that allowed Serkis's performance to be translated into a digital character. Motion capture involves recording an actor's movements and expressions using specialized cameras and sensors. These recordings are then used to animate a CGI character, preserving the nuances of the actor's performance.
- Early Days: Motion capture technology was first used in films like "Jurassic Park" (1993) but was limited in scope.
- Breakthrough: "The Lord of the Rings" trilogy marked a turning point, showcasing the potential of motion capture in creating realistic characters.
- Modern Applications: Today, motion capture is widely used in films, video games, and virtual reality experiences, thanks to advancements in technology.

Other Notable Roles by Andy Serkis
While Smeagol/Gollum remains one of Andy Serkis's most iconic roles, his career extends far beyond Middle-earth. Here are some of his other notable performances:
- King Kong (2005): Serkis portrayed the titular ape, bringing depth and emotion to the character.
- Planet of the Apes Trilogy (2011-2017): He played Caesar, the leader of the ape rebellion, earning critical acclaim for his performance.
- Black Panther (2018): Serkis appeared as Ulysses Klaue, a villain in the Marvel Cinematic Universe.

Behind the Scenes: Creating Smeagol
The creation of Smeagol involved a collaborative effort between Andy Serkis, the visual effects team, and director Peter Jackson. Serkis's physical performance was captured using motion capture suits equipped with sensors. His facial expressions were recorded using advanced cameras, allowing the animators to replicate his emotions on the digital character.
The process was painstaking and required Serkis to perform in isolation, often without interacting with other actors. Despite these challenges, he delivered a performance that was both nuanced and powerful, bringing Smeagol to life in a way that resonated with audiences worldwide.
